The Happy Gilmore Legacy: Why a Sequel Makes Perfect Sense

Before we get into the juicy details about Post Malone, let’s take a quick trip down memory lane. Happy Gilmore, released in 1996, is a comedy classic. I mean, who can forget Adam Sandler's iconic portrayal of a hockey player turned golfer with a seriously short fuse? The film was a box office hit, and over the years, it's cemented its place in pop culture history. From Shooter McGavin's villainous antics to Happy’s epic showdowns on the green, the movie is packed with quotable lines and unforgettable scenes. But why does this matter for a sequel? Another factor to consider is the success of Sandler's other recent projects. He's had a string of hits on Netflix, including Murder Mystery, Hubie Halloween, and You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ah. These films have proven that Sandler still has a massive audience and that people are eager to see him in comedic roles. This success could make studios more willing to take a chance on a Happy Gilmore sequel. If they see that Sandler is still a box office draw, they might be more inclined to invest in a new movie.
